c# visual-studio-2010 asynchronous async-ctp

c# - ¿Cómo usar async con Visual Studio 2010 y.NET 4.0?



visual-studio-2010 asynchronous (1)

Deseo agregar soporte asíncrono al proyecto actual VS 2010 .NET 4.0 C #

He encontrado:

Ni siquiera entiendo la diferencia real entre ellos.

Yo instalé ambos. Visual Studio Async CTP (Versión 3), Microsoft.Bcl y Microsoft.Bcl.Async. (también se usa para ejecutar tools/portable-net40+sl4+win8+wp71/install.ps1 en Microsoft.Bcl)

Y todavía no puede ver ningún efecto. Mismo error para

public async Task<CommResponse>

->

Error 37 The type or namespace name ''async'' could not be found (are you missing a using directive or an assembly reference?)

Entonces, ¿es real cómo debería usar esto?


No creo que debas hacer eso. La versión de Visual Studio 2010 de async / await es más una vista previa que otra cosa. Si desea utilizar esto en código de nivel de producción real, definitivamente debe actualizar a Visual Studio 2012 (o 2013, si puede esperar un poco).

Si no necesita esto en un código de producción real que requiera Visual Studio Pro por alguna razón, y solo está jugando, puede usar Visual Studio 2012 Express.